Job Description:

Reporting to the Manager Engineering (ASIC/FPGA) the Senior Member of Engineering Staff (SMES) will be part of the key ASIC/FPGA design team responsible for the delivery of FPGA/ASICs for high-speed crypto applications. S/he will architect implement high speed crypto architectures on ASICs/Xilinx Zynq/MPSOC class FPGAs with hands on design/debug with Ethernet TCP/IP protocols.

L3Harris has state-of-the-art EDA flows/methodologies including Synopsys DC/Primetime/Synplify Xilinx/Intel/Microchip EDA with HLS Mentor EDA Family suite : Questa VIPs UVM framework Clock Domain Crossing (CDC) Reset Domain Crossing (RDC) Questa Lint and Catapult (HLS). This is a key high impact role in the organization to ensure robust quality and delivery of communication products for National Security.

Essential Functions:

  • Responsible for deriving engineering specifications from system requirements and developing detailed architecture
  • Execute design (RTL AND/OR HLS (C to RTL)) and RTL quality (RDC CDC Formal Lint)
  • Generate test plans
  • Perform module level verification synthesis/STA Lab debug SW driven validation on Linux based SOC evaluation boards
  • Silicon/FPGA bring up characterization and production ramp/support/collateral

Qualifications:

  • BSEE MSEE Preferred.
  • 5 years equivalent experience developing implementing and verification of high-performance communications/networking ASIC/FPGA products.
  • Experience mapping algorithms and standards (Ethernet TCP/IP AXI) to hardware and architecture/system design tradeoffs.
  • Proficient with CDC RDC. Formal EDA.
  • Proficient in VHDL.
  • Proficient with Synthesis/PAR: SDC Synopsys Synplify Vivado
  • Strong logic/board debug and analytical skills.
  • Experience with project leadership and EVM
  • Excellent written verbal and presentation skills.
  • Active SECRET Clearance

Preferred Additional Skills:

  • A big plus if the candidate possesses any of the following:
  • Proficiency in C (OOP)
  • Proficiency with Xilinx MPSOC design with writing/debugging with SDKs BSPs on bare metal/PetaLinux OS.
  • Knowledge of PCIe NVMe USB protocols.
  • Experience with High level synthesis (Xilinx Vivado HLS AND/OR Mentor Calypto ).
